What do the key Fortnite value terms mean?

New to Fortnite value? These are the terms that matter most:

V-Bucks
Fortnite's in-game currency used to buy cosmetics and Battle Passes, purchasable from Epic Games or earned through certain game modes.
Cosmetics
Purely visual items in Fortnite, including outfits, emotes, gliders, and wraps, that customize appearance without changing gameplay.
OG skins
Older, rarely re-released outfits from Fortnite's early seasons that collectors prize because most current players never had the chance to obtain them.
Account level
A cumulative measure of a player's total experience earned across seasons, reflecting long-term playtime and engagement.
Locker
The in-game menu where a player's owned cosmetics are stored and equipped, effectively a showcase of everything they have collected.
Wrap
A cosmetic skin applied to weapons and vehicles to change their appearance without affecting how they perform.

Why did my Fortnite account value change over time?

Estimates shift because a cosmetic's perceived rarity can change. When an item returns to the shop it becomes easier to obtain and may weigh less, while items that stay absent for longer can grow more coveted. Community interest also evolves. Since the figure tracks these public trends, it naturally moves up or down over time.

What are the rarest skins in Fortnite?

Some of the most sought-after cosmetics include early Battle Pass and event exclusives like Renegade Raider, Aerial Assault Trooper, Black Knight, and rare promotional items such as Galaxy or Ikonik. Rarity depends on limited availability and how long ago an item last appeared, which is why these older exclusives tend to stand out most in a collection.
